Breakthrough in Cancer Research

In a major leap forward for global health, researchers have developed a new class of personalized cancer vaccines. Using mRNA technology similar to COVID-19 vaccines, these treatments are designed to train the immune system to recognize and destroy cancer cells tailored to each patient’s specific tumor profile.

Clinical trials are showing dramatic improvements in remission rates, especially for aggressive forms like pancreatic and melanoma cancers. The medical world is buzzing—and for good reason.

It’s not often that science provides such a clear path forward. These vaccines could redefine what survivorship looks like in the next decade.

Climate Tech Hits Hyperdrive

Climate change isn’t just a talking point anymore—it’s an innovation trigger. Startups and governments alike are racing to engineer smarter solutions for a greener tomorrow.

One standout example? Direct air capture. This emerging technology literally sucks carbon dioxide from the atmosphere and stores it underground. Sound like science fiction? It’s not. It’s already in motion in countries like Iceland and Canada.

Pair that with electric aircraft development, solar panel breakthroughs, and regenerative farming practices, and the climate-tech boom becomes one of the most unmissable trending news stories of the year.

Why We Miss the Small Stuff

There’s a cognitive bias at play—what psychologists call the “availability heuristic.” We tend to notice and remember what’s most prominent, dramatic, or emotionally charged. As a result, subtler narratives get buried under the avalanche of sensationalism.

But in ignoring the quiet hum of smaller stories, we often miss the seeds of tomorrow’s breakthroughs.

Think of how the internet began—nestled in academic journals and obscure experiments. Or how a fringe climate policy in Scandinavia blossomed into a global green movement.

The Immediate Influence of News on Choices

Whether it’s a quick glance at a headline or an in-depth read of a feature article, news informs immediate decisions. For example, weather forecasts can determine what you wear or how you plan your commute. Economic news may influence when you decide to shop, invest, or save money. Even health updates can prompt you to change your diet or exercise routine.

These daily decisions might seem trivial, but collectively they underscore the importance of staying informed. The ability to respond to new information with agility and insight is a hallmark of well-informed individuals. This is where the news daily impact becomes tangible — it directly affects how people navigate their routines and priorities.
